What You Can Expect Responsible for the maintaining, constructing, installing, moving, and repairing all production machinery and equipment.
This includes specialized equipment, lift trucks, storage racks, conveyors, lighting, plumbing, and all equipment required for factory and office operations.
Provide front line systems support for all equipment.
